How Did Jim Rohn Shape Tony Robbins' Journey?

Jim Rohn, a philosopher and motivational speaker, was the first person to ignite Robbins’ passion for personal growth. At 17, Robbins attended one of Rohn’s seminars, spending every penny he had to sit in the back row. Rohn’s teachings on discipline, goal-setting, and the power of questions (“What do you want?”) became the scaffolding for Robbins’ own philosophy. Years later, Robbins would say Rohn didn’t just teach him about success—he taught him how to ask for it.

What Did Tony Robbins Learn From Napoleon Hill’s Legacy?

Napoleon Hill’s Think and Grow Rich was a revelation for Robbins, who often cites it as foundational to his understanding of mindset. Hill’s emphasis on desire, persistence, and the “mastermind” principle—collaborative success—resonated deeply. Robbins built on these ideas, expanding Hill’s framework to include emotional empowerment and behavior change. Today, echoes of Hill’s work are visible in Robbins’ focus on turning thoughts into tangible results.

How Did NLP Transform Tony Robbins’ Approach to Human Behavior?

In the late 1970s, Robbins trained under John Grinder and Richard Bandler, the creators of Neuro-Linguistic Programming (NLP). Their methods for decoding communication patterns, emotional triggers, and learning strategies gave him tools to help people break through mental barriers. Robbins adapted NLP into his own system, Neuro-Associative Conditioning (NAC), to rewire habits and beliefs. Why Did Tony Robbins Study Walt Disney’s Creativity?

Tony Robbins often describes Walt Disney as a “master of visioning.” He was fascinated by how Disney turned imagination into reality, blending dream-building with meticulous planning and execution. Robbins dissected Disney’s ability to “be the dreamer, the realist, and the critic” to teach others how to manifest their goals. How Does Tony Robbins Use “Modeling” to Teach Success?

Robbins’ concept of “modeling” is his most underrated superpower. He studies peak performers—from Mother Teresa to Muhammad Ali—to distill their habits, mindsets, and strategies. By replicating these patterns, he helps others shortcut their own growth.
